We die! Here’s 7 styles killing us from the Paris couture shows

From John Galliano’s “Alice in Wonderland”-inspired collection for Christian Dior to Karl Lagerfeld’s embroidered dresses for Chanel to Jean Paul Gaultier’s nod to the 1950s, the recent Paris haute couture shows had us in a state of awe.

The artistry, the imagination, the beauty … We could go on, but it’s best to just let you see it for yourself. Here are seven lucky looks we’re adding to our vision board now.
